The Town of Lancaster Parks & Recreation Department’s Youth Basketball Program came to an end on Saturday, March 25 with three teams taking home the hardware. They were Syracuse (9-10 year old league), Gonzaga (11-12 year old league) and the Cavs (13-15 year old league). The results of play are as follows:
9-10 Year Old League
Syracuse 20
Kentucky 14
It was all tied up at the half, but Syracuse was too much for Kentucky as they took a 20-14 victory as well as the crown. Ryan Stelk was in double figures, scoring 10 points while Joey Hamilton added four and Matt Marinaaccio, Pat Gates and Billy Delano collected two points apiece for the win. Scoring for Kentucky were Michael Harris (nine), Daniel Kosowski (three) and Jake Dombrowski (two).

11-12 Year Old League
Gonzaga 23
Georgetown 20
Kyle Wiatrowski and Steven Michel had eight and five points respectively as Gonzaga claimed a 23-20 win over Georgetown taking the 11-12 year old league title. Nike Gridlestone collected four points while Dan Damasiewicz, Nate Hutchinson and Jonathan Mann divided six points for the victory. Scoring for Georgetown were Jake Spiach, Emmett Andrusz, James Duck and Nick Krafchak with four points apiece while Ben Piatkowski and Tony Kozlowski chipped in with two points apiece.

13-15 Year Old League
Cavs 39
Bulls 28
Brandon Harrison and Matt Hopkins scored 15 and 14 points respectively for the Cavs as they beat the Bulls 39-28 and took home the hardware. Chris Carr added six points while Nick Sagliani collected four points for the win. Scoring for the Bulls were Steve Moser (16) and Nick Hora (12).
